我尝试使用 puppet 或单行命令在 Ubuntu 服务器 14.04 上自动添加证书。
我使用以下命令手动添加证书:
mkdir /usr/share/ca-certificates/extra
cp toto.crt /usr/share/ca-certificates/extra/toto.crt
sudo dpkg-reconfigure ca-certificates
我尝试了命令: update-ca-certificates 但它没有更新我的 /etc/ssl/certs/ca-certificates.crt 。
我也尝试了命令: sudo dpkg-reconfigure ca-certificates (带或不带选项 -f noninteractive),但我无法自动接受所有证书。
答案1
根据如何给ubuntu添加证书颁发机构你应该复制到/usr/local/share/ca-certificates
(注意local
)不是/usr/share/ca-certificates/extra
。